Course content
This is an introductory course in Public Administration which aims to introduce the student to the basic concepts of the field. First the concept of administration and organization with their relevant issues are discussed within a public context, and then they are related to Turkish Public Administration system. The course also aims to link theory and practice so as to provide a meaningful totality.
